We expect to fill 1 vacancy at this time; however, additional positions may be filled from this announcement if they become available.Qualifications: In order to be rated as qualified for this position, we must be able to determine that you meet the specialized experience requirement - please be sure to include this information in your resume. To be creditable, this experience must have been equivalent in difficulty and complexity to the next lower grade of the position to be filled.
For GS-09
Specialized Experience: Have at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to the GS-7 in the Federal Service. Examples of specialized experience include analysis of environmental, natural and/or cultural conditions; assisting in developing specified portions of categorical exclusions or environmental assessments in accordance with the National Environmental Policy Act (NEPA); applying laws, regulations and guidelines pertaining to protecting natural and cultural resources; assisting in drafting, editing, revising, and issuing environmental compliance documents; communicating resource information to groups or individuals in a clear, concise, and professional manner; establishing and maintaining effective working relations with project managers and an interdisciplinary team to meet environmental program goals and objectives.
-OR-
Education: Have a master's or equivalent graduate degree or 2 full years of progressively higher-level graduate education leading to such a degree or LL.B or J.D. with a major study in Environmental Protection or other fields related to the position. I will submit a copy of my transcripts.

-OR-

Combination of Education and Experience: You may meet qualifications requirement for this position with an equivalent combination of specialized experience and appropriate graduate education. To compute, first, determine your experience as a percentage of the experience required; then determine your graduate education as a percentage of the education required. The total percentage must equal 100% to qualify. Note: Only graduate education in excess of the first year may be used.
For GS-11
Specialized Experience: Have at least one year of specialized experience equivalent to the GS-9 in the Federal Service. Examples of specialized experience include planning and providing professional guidance for environmental compliance and program support related to natural, cultural, recreational resources, land use, land protection issues, public enjoyment and education; overseeing and coordinating the NEPA and/or NHPA components of project actions; and/ or experience providing oversight, guidance and direction related to environmental and cultural resources laws, regulations and directives designed to protect nationally significant resources.
-OR-
Education: have a Ph. D or equivalent doctoral degree or 3 full years of progressively higher-level graduate education leading to such a degree or LL.M with a major study in Environmental Protection or other fields related to the position. I will submit a copy of my transcripts.
-OR-
Combination of Education and Experience: You may meet qualifications requirement for this position with an equivalent combination of specialized experience and appropriate graduate education. To compute, first, determine your experience as a percentage of the experience required; then determine your graduate education as a percentage of the education required. The total percentage must equal 100% to qualify. Note: Only graduate education in excess of the first two years may be used.
Experience refers to paid and unpaid experience, including volunteer work done through National Service programs (e.g., Peace Corps, AmeriCorps) and other organizations (e.g., professional; philanthropic; religious; spiritual; community, student, social). Volunteer work helps build critical competencies, knowledge, and skills and can provide valuable training and experience that translates directly to paid employment. You will receive credit for all qualifying experience, including volunteer experience.
You must meet all qualification requirements by the closing date of the announcement.
Physical Demands: The individual may be required to walk or ride vehicles over rough terrain, perform duties that require recurring bending, crouching, stooping, reaching, or lifting. Work may also include lifting of moderately heavy items, such as equipment and samples.
Work Environment: The employee may be exposed to discomfort from harsh weather.
